Find a new transponder keys or remote

The purchase of a new transponder key and remote for a Honda is an essential step in your car's security. They are equipped with an embedded microchip that can prevent theft. They can be used in conjunction with gates and garage doors, locks, and other security devices. These kinds of keys are also referred to as push-to-start keys.

Transponder keys can be found in most vehicles manufactured after 1999 and include Honda, Ford, Toyota and Chevrolet. Transponder keys transmit codes via radio waves, instead of traditional key fobs. A transponder key consists of an antenna, a microchip ring, and a radio frequency transmitter that sends out a pulse of energy. The code is read by a receiver that is located near the ignition. The signal informs the ignition system that a key is in use. Without radio waves the engine will not start.
